使用哪种Debian架构,armel或armhf来模拟BeagleBoneBlack?

时间:2015-12-02 18:08:30

标签: linux debian beagleboneblack

我需要创建一个模拟BeagleBoneBlack用于开发目的的虚拟机。

我想使用Oracle VirtualBox创建一个虚拟机,但我不确定哪个版本的Wheezy需要下载。在Debian's Site上,他们列出了三种ARM架构:

  • arm64
  • ARMEL
  • armhf

自BeagleBoneBlack的processor is 32 bit以来,我假设它不是arm64版本。但是我无法弄清楚它是否是armel或armhf。

1 个答案:

答案 0 :(得分:4)

armel 架构支持ARMv4指令集。 此体系结构在兼容模式下处理浮点计算,这会降低性能,但允许与为没有浮点单元的处理器编写的代码兼容。 因此,您可以使用armel架构来构建高兼容系统。

armhf 架构支持ARMv7平台,此外,它还增加了直接硬件浮点支持。 这意味着armhf架构比armel架构更快,但它缺乏与旧架构的兼容性。

来源:http://www.xappsoftware.com/wordpress/2013/01/31/armhf-versus-armel/